How to Read and Use the Kawasaki Prairie 360 Parts Diagram

Start by identifying the part numbers listed next to each component in the visual. These numbers correspond to detailed descriptions in the parts catalog, helping you identify the exact component and its specifications.

Next, pay attention to the lines and connections between components. Solid lines usually represent fixed connections, while dashed or dotted lines indicate parts that are detachable or adjustable. This will help you understand how parts interact during operation.

Check for any color coding or shading in the diagram. Sometimes, parts are highlighted to indicate different categories, such as regularly replaced items or components that need special maintenance attention.

Additionally, take note of the exploded views. These show how the parts fit together, making assembly or disassembly easier. If any part is difficult to install or replace, refer to the exploded view for a clearer understanding of the required steps.

Lastly, always refer to the corresponding manual or service guide to verify torque specifications, alignment requirements, and any other maintenance tips related to the components you are working with. This ensures proper installation and maintenance to extend the lifespan of your equipment.

Common Replacement Parts for Kawasaki Prairie 360 and Their Maintenance

Begin by replacing the drive belt if it shows signs of wear, such as cracks or fraying. A damaged belt can lead to slippage or even complete failure. Check belt tension regularly and replace it if it starts to stretch or lose its grip on the pulleys.

The suspension system is another area that may require frequent attention. If the shocks or springs appear worn or damaged, replacing them will restore ride comfort and handling. Regularly inspect for leaks or rust on suspension components and replace as needed to maintain proper shock absorption.

Next, monitor the brake pads for wear. If you notice reduced braking efficiency or hear scraping noises, the pads may need to be replaced. Always clean the brake components during maintenance to prevent buildup of dirt or rust, which could interfere with their function.

Check the air filter for clogging or dirt accumulation. A dirty filter can restrict airflow to the engine, leading to poor performance. Clean or replace the air filter at regular intervals, depending on usage, to ensure proper engine function and efficiency.

Inspect the spark plug for signs of wear, such as corrosion or heavy fouling. Replace the spark plug if necessary, and always ensure proper gap settings. This will help maintain smooth engine operation and prevent starting issues.

Lastly, the battery should be checked regularly for charge levels and corrosion on terminals. If the battery is weak or failing to hold a charge, replacing it will prevent unexpected shutdowns. Keep the terminals clean to avoid poor electrical contact and system malfunctions.
